Xbox 360 Games and Accessories Prices

Microsoft just officially released the price of the Xbox 360 and its going to come at 2 price points as expected. The base unit will be $299 without a hard drive. The unit with a hard drive will be $399. When asked about Halo 2 being preloaded on the system he said that they plan to put content on the hard drive but have no plans for Halo or Halo 2 to be on it. Also it was revealed that you will be able to turn on the console from the wireless controller. Microsoft plans to release a ton of accessories at the launch here is a price list.

The premium package includes an Xbox 360, a detachable 20-GB hard-drive, a wireless controller, faceplate, headset, a component HD AV cable, an Ethernet cable, and for a limited time, a remote controller.

Xbox 360 Faceplate (Suggested Retail Price: $19.99 U.S)
Xbox 360 Hard Drive (20 GB) (Suggested Retail Price: $99.99 U.S)
Xbox 360 Memory Unit (64 MB) (Suggested Retail Price: $39.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Wireless Networking Adapter (Suggested Retail Price: $99.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Wireless Controller (Suggested Retail Price: $49.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Play and Charge Kit (Suggested Retail Price: $19.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Rechargeable Battery Pack (Suggested Retail Price: $11.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Controller (Suggested Retail Price: $39.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Headset (Suggested Retail Price: $19.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Universal Media Remote (Suggested Retail Price: $29.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 Component HD AV Cable (Suggested Retail Price $39.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 S-Video AV Cable (US only) Xbox 360 SCART AV Cable (Europe only) (Suggested Retail Price: $29.99 U.S.)
Xbox 360 VGA HD AV Cable (Suggested Retail Price: $39.99 U.S.)
